Tracie Lefevre
The Y in Central Maryland is pleased to announce the appointment of Tracie Lefevre to its management team as executive director of early childhood development. Effective immediately, Lefevre is responsible for the leading the strategy and operations for early childhood development programs across the Y, including Y Preschool and Head Start.
Lefevere brings over 20 years of nonprofit development and education experience to her role at the Y. She spent the last six years at Teach For America Baltimore as a member of the regional leadership team, where she raised $7 million in annual revenue and managed a network strategy of over 1,100 teachers and alumni. Prior to joining Teach For America, she spent time at Catholic Charities, and as an instructor at Johns Hopkins School of Education and the Baltimore County Public School System.
Lefevere has a bachelor’s degree from Guilford College and a Master of Arts in education from Towson University.
